What is a Hot Toddy?

A hot toddy is a traditional co*cktail that has been enjoyed for centuries and has its roots in India where a fermented palm sap called “taddy” was popular. Over time, the hot toddy has evolved and is now made with a base of hot water, rum or whiskey, honey, and lemon juice and often flavored with spices like cinnamon and cloves.

It’s not only a delicious drink, but some people even believe it can help alleviate the symptoms of a cold or sore throat. So next time you’re in need of a comforting warm drink, give a hot toddy a try!

Ingredients in a Hot Toddy

Spirits – Dark rum is the traditional spirit of choice in a hot toddy, but also delicious are whiskey, bourbon, or brandy.

Mixer – All you really need is boiling water to mix with the spirits and spices, but for more depth of flavor, steep a teabag in a pot before adding it in. Citrusy Earl Grey is an excellent choice, or try your favorite lemony herb tea.

Spices and Flavorings – A hot toddy wouldn’t be the same without cinnamon and clove. Or, give it a bigger kick with pumpkin pie spice mix that has ginger and allspice it too! Substitute a slice of orange for the lemon, or use both!

Sweetener – Honey is customary here, but white demerara sugar, or even brown sugar will work, especially with dark rum! Or, make this simple syrup recipe and keep it on hand for all your holiday co*cktails!

How to Make a Hot Toddy

Making a hot toddy is so easy with these simple steps!

  1. Fill mugs with boiling water and steep cinnamon sticks and cloves (as per recipe below).
  2. Stir in honey, rum, and lemon juice.
  3. Add a slice of lemon and serve.

Ingredients

  • 2 cups boiling water or hot tea
  • 1 tablespoon honey
  • 3 ounces dark rum or whiskey or bourbon
  • 2 teaspoons lemon juice
  • 2 cinnamon sticks
  • 2 cloves
  • 2 slices lemon

Instructions

  • Add cinnamon sticks and cloves to two mugs.

  • Pour boiling water and let steep 2-3 minutes.

  • Stir in honey, rum and lemon juice. Add lemon slices and serve.

Notes

Optional: Tea bags can be added to each mug along with the cinnamon sticks if desired. Allow to steep about 3 minutes, remove and discard tea bags.
Rum can be replaced with whisky or bourbon.

Does the alcohol boil off in hot toddy? ›

But fear not, hot cider, hot toddy, and mulled wine lovers: Around 85 percent of your beloved alcohol will survive the heating process. The U.S. Department of Agriculture did a study in 2007 that nailed down the numbers with the magic of the scientific method.

What's the difference between a hot toddy and a hot whiskey? ›

A hot toddy, also known as hot whiskey in Ireland, and occasionally called southern cough syrup within the Southern United States, is typically a mixed drink made of liquor and water with honey (or in some recipes, sugar), lemon, herbs (such as tea) and spices, and served hot.
